Developing new Lithopone formulations, one that enhances the properties of the existing Lithopone is anticipated to boost the demand for Lithopone white pigment during the forecast period. Reinforced Lithopone is one such development, wherein a copolymer is added to the polymerization reaction to yield Lithopone with an increased weather resistance and an anti-ultraviolet property. Moreover, development of nano-scale Lithopone is also anticipated to attract market interest during the forecast period.

  • Pump suction hoses are flexible tubing systems that connect the pump's inlet to the liquid supply. These hoses are typically made from rubber, PVC, or other high-strength synthetic materials that can withstand both negative pressure and the corrosive properties of various fluids. The design of suction hoses often includes features such as reinforcement layers to prevent collapsing under vacuum pressure and various fittings to connect to pumps and other equipment securely.

  • One of the critical features of the EN 857 1SC hose is its ability to operate under high pressure—typically up to 250 bar (3625 psi). This makes it suitable for demanding applications where hydraulic systems function under significant stress. Moreover, its compact design allows for easier routing in confined spaces, making it an ideal choice for equipment where space is at a premium.
